Forward As One CE Multi Academy Trust is seeking a highly organised and proactive Governance Administrator to support effective governance across our family of 17 primary schools.
You will provide professional clerking, prepare agendas and minutes, maintain statutory records, and offer clear, impartial advice on governance and compliance. This role is central to ensuring our Trust operates with integrity, transparency and strong strategic oversight.
What You’ll Do
- Provide clerking for Trust Boards, Local Academy Boards and committees
- Prepare agendas, papers and accurate minutes
- Maintain governance records including GIAS and Companies House
- Support compliance, statutory duties and governance processes
- Use digital systems confidently to streamline administration
- Build strong relationships across the Trust
What You’ll Bring
- Strong administrative skills and excellent written English
- Experience as a Governance Clerk or similar role
- Confident ICT skills, including Microsoft 365
- Knowledge of governance, safeguarding and statutory frameworks
- Ability to work independently, prioritise and meet deadlines
